psychobunny
1eb1eb6844
#2278
2014-10-17 19:38:49 -04:00
psychobunny
ded8de905d
closes #2278
2014-10-17 19:37:13 -04:00
barisusakli
d2334fbb4a
dont search empty string, get 20 tags instead of 10
2014-10-17 19:12:18 -04:00
barisusakli
93d4a7c1f1
fix notifications to actually get recent
2014-10-17 18:51:58 -04:00
barisusakli
6cb5f9c098
emit stats to registered users only
2014-10-17 18:46:17 -04:00
barisusakli
c5e1f8e0aa
user onlineUsers instead of calculating from rooms
2014-10-17 18:40:20 -04:00
barisusakli
7bf655541c
cleanup and optimize notifications
2014-10-17 18:31:20 -04:00
barisusakli
cfd7edbf34
added nid
2014-10-17 17:23:47 -04:00
barisusakli
b5fb7691cd
optimize getUnreadByField
...
only get the most recent 100 notifications
dont call UserNotifications.getNotifications which does alot more work,
call the db directly
2014-10-17 17:20:45 -04:00
barisusakli
fec84821b7
removed this wasn't the problem after all
2014-10-16 20:03:22 -04:00
barisusakli
762b2fff37
display user count in browsing
2014-10-16 18:04:04 -04:00
barisusakli
df590d01e6
set key as well
...
not sure if this fixes dupe keys
2014-10-16 02:02:16 -04:00
barisusakli
9e8be432b3
notification changes
...
-only send a notification when the person you follow creates a topic
-you still get a notification per post if you are following a topic
-changed notifications.push so that it sends the notifications over a
period of time, currently to 50 users per second
-optimized topics.notifyFollowers and
user.notifications.sendTopicNotification, they no longer query the
database for the topic and post data instead they get it as params
-you can no longer follow yourself :)
-changed mongo sortedSetRemove so that it doesn't use $in if there is
only a single value to remove
2014-10-15 21:55:31 -04:00
barisusakli
eb546dfaab
temp until package manager is in place
2014-10-15 16:26:50 -04:00
barisusakli
80489c6564
log post purges
2014-10-15 15:57:37 -04:00
barisusakli
90224d2de3
removed unique for now
2014-10-15 15:25:51 -04:00
barisusakli
f2883c2c9f
createIndex helper
2014-10-15 15:11:01 -04:00
barisusakli
1be6a253bf
make _key value index unique
2014-10-15 15:07:30 -04:00
barisusakli
72a919e416
time based check
2014-10-15 14:49:11 -04:00
barisusakli
8471fcbd79
fixed typo
2014-10-14 23:36:59 -04:00
barisusakli
4b1adba9ec
removed || 1
2014-10-14 23:35:32 -04:00
barisusakli
ffbefda5f7
#2265 upgrade script
2014-10-14 23:35:11 -04:00
barisusakli
761f56aeb1
removed most of the db.sortedSetCards
2014-10-14 23:12:47 -04:00
barisusakli
09bd42b9f6
removed deleted
2014-10-14 22:52:41 -04:00
barisusakli
b1d48df6d8
dont modify counts on soft post delete
2014-10-14 22:51:48 -04:00
barisusakli
5de74914bd
moved updateCounters to purge
2014-10-14 22:18:24 -04:00
barisusakli
b65c17c5bc
parseInt score
2014-10-14 20:56:52 -04:00
barisusakli
040d7b8424
limit unread to 100 tids
2014-10-14 14:27:45 -04:00
barisusakli
0eae679bcd
crash fix if field is undefined
2014-10-14 13:52:47 -04:00
barisusakli
be287740f9
Merge branch 'master' of https://github.com/NodeBB/NodeBB
2014-10-14 13:29:26 -04:00
barisusakli
62503c16c6
mark category read only if unread
2014-10-14 13:29:23 -04:00
Julian Lam
b5481ceed2
property fixed #2087
2014-10-14 11:48:31 -04:00
Julian Lam
08d4d6b5bf
changed indentation for continueLogin method in authentication.js
2014-10-14 11:48:31 -04:00
barisusakli
f463030e76
closes #2264
2014-10-14 03:00:24 -04:00
barisusakli
835c58d27d
mark read after infinite scroll
...
dont mark read if already read
2014-10-14 02:39:20 -04:00
barisusakli
6ff00a935f
dont reverse infinite load admin/events
2014-10-13 23:36:08 -04:00
barisusakli
40fe40deac
removed users:online set
...
using websockets.getConnectedClients directly
2014-10-13 22:25:34 -04:00
Barış Soner Uşaklı
129a438ebe
Merge pull request #2256 from Spiritlebon/master
...
lint fix
2014-10-13 15:14:35 -04:00
barisusakli
fced152e41
read total from global object
2014-10-13 15:06:21 -04:00
barisusakli
3c25204fdd
removed clear log, doesnt work with logrotate-stream
2014-10-13 13:01:16 -04:00
barisusakli
e699c02b65
get less data
2014-10-12 23:46:58 -04:00
barisusakli
10ead05d4b
another unused require
2014-10-12 18:04:16 -04:00
barisusakli
8cc1cc0f1b
removed unused require
2014-10-12 18:02:28 -04:00
barisusakli
1eb95a71ae
no need for $in
2014-10-12 17:40:59 -04:00
Spiritlebon
2b15de63c0
checked number before parseInt
2014-10-12 04:01:35 +02:00
Spiritlebon
35fc175ff6
Lint fix
2014-10-12 03:36:38 +02:00
psychobunny
2c95d8d82e
fixed ajaxifying to advanced/logs
2014-10-11 16:30:07 -04:00
psychobunny
91e11e304f
added link to forum homepage
2014-10-11 16:25:58 -04:00
barisusakli
feed33f6e2
closes #2100
2014-10-10 22:53:01 -04:00
barisusakli
035c32df66
dont need to pass value on upserts
2014-10-10 19:21:47 -04:00